Koothuparamba MLA K.P. Mohanan Attacked Over Unresolved Waste Issue

Koothuparamba MLA K.P. Mohanan was reportedly attacked by a group of residents in Peringathoor Kariyad, Kannur, who were protesting the unresolved waste disposal problem in their area. The incident occurred when the MLA arrived to inaugurate an anganwadi.
For an extended period, local residents in Kariyad have been protesting against the discharge of polluted water from a nearby dialysis center. Their long-standing grievances regarding the lack of a proper solution to this waste issue led to a heated confrontation.
Upon the MLA’s arrival for the anganwadi inauguration, his vehicle was reportedly stopped by the protesting locals. As MLA Mohanan attempted to exit his vehicle and walk through the crowd, he was allegedly assaulted by the residents. The community’s frustration with the persistent environmental concern appears to have boiled over, leading to the physical altercation with the elected representative.
